第六单元ADO.
net数据库操作劳动和社会保障部全国计算机信息高新技术考试指定教材——ASP.
NET6.
1第1题【操作要求】将文件C:\2003AN\Unit6\Y6-01复制到考生文件夹.
打开考生文件夹中的Y6-01.
aspx文件,分别参照样图6-01A和6-01B进行编程操作,并将操作结果以X6-01.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:建立Access数据库并连接数据库.
6.
1第1题1.
创建Access数据库:在考生文件夹中创建Access数据库.
命名为X6-01.
mdb.
并在数据库中创建数据表,命名为student.
设计数据表添加五个字段,分别命名为ID,Name,Age,Sex,Score.
并将ID字段设置主键,数据类型为自动编号,Name与Sex字段数据类型为文本,其他字段数据类型为数字.
添加5至8条数据.
2.
调用所需的名称空间:编辑Y6-01.
aspx.
在文件开始处添加调用Access数据库所需要的名称空间.
3.
设置OLEDBConnection对象:建立OLEDBConnection对象,并在连接字符串中设置数据库的相对路径.
4.
显示信息:通过label控件显示连接信息,使程序运行结果如样图6-01B所示.
6.
2第2题【操作要求】将文件C:\2003AN\Unit6\Y6-02复制到考生文件夹.
打开考生文件夹中的Y6-02.
aspx文件,分别参照样图6-02A和6-02B进行编程操作,并将操作结果以X6-02.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:建立SQLServer数据库并连接数据库.
6.
2第2题1.
创建SQLServer数据库:在考生文件夹中创建SQLServer数据库.
命名为X6.
并在数据库中创建数据表,命名为student.
设计数据表添加四个字段,分别命名为ID,Name,Age,Sex,Score.
并将ID字段设置主键,数据类型为int,Name与Sex字段数据类型为char,其他字段数据类型为int.
添加5至8条数据.
2.
调用所需的名称空间:编辑Y6-02.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
3.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
4.
显示信息:通过label控件显示连接信息,使程序运行结果如样图6-02B所示.
6.
3第3题【操作要求】将文件C:\2003AN\Unit6\Y6-03复制到考生文件夹.
打开考生文件夹中的Y6-03.
aspx文件,分别参照样图6-03A和6-03B进行编程操作,并将操作结果以X6-03.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lParameter对象为数据库添加新纪录.
6.
3第3题1.
调用所需的名称空间:编辑Y6-03.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
定义SqlParameter对象,并实例化:将SqlParameter对象加入SqlParameters对象集合中.
4.
为新纪录添加数据.
5.
连接数据库:打开数据库,进行操作,关闭数据库.
6.
4第4题【操作要求】将文件C:\2003AN\Unit6\Y6-04复制到考生文件夹.
打开考生文件夹中的Y6-04.
aspx文件,分别参照样图6-04A和6-04B进行编程操作,并将操作结果以X6-04.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lParameter对象,完成对数据库的删除工作.
6.
4第4题1.
调用所需的名称空间:编辑Y6-04.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
定义SqlParameter对象,并实例化:将SqlParameter对象加入SqlParameters对象集合中.
4.
指定要删除纪录的字段值.
5.
连接数据库:打开数据库,进行操作,关闭数据库.
6.
显示信息:用label控件显示连接信息.
6.
5第5题【操作要求】将文件C:\2003AN\Unit6\Y6-05复制到考生文件夹.
打开考生文件夹中的Y6-05.
aspx文件,分别参照样图6-05A和6-05B进行编程操作,并将操作结果以X6-05.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lParameter对象,完成对数据库记录的更新操作.
6.
5第5题1.
调用所需的名称空间:编辑Y6-05.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
定义SqlParameter对象,并实例化:将SqlParameter对象加入SqlParameters对象集合中.
4.
指定要更新纪录的字段值.
5.
连接数据库:打开数据库,进行操作,关闭数据库.
6.
显示信息:用label控件显示连接信息.
6.
6第6题【操作要求】将文件C:\2003AN\Unit6\Y6-06复制到考生文件夹.
打开考生文件夹中的Y6-06.
aspx文件,分别参照样图6-06A和6-06B进行编程操作,并将操作结果以X6-06.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过Datareader对象和Dropdownlist控件读取数据库数据记录.
6.
6第6题1.
调用所需的名称空间:编辑Y6-06.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
定义数据读取对象:定义Datareader对象,并实例化.
4.
打开数据库连接.
5.
读取数据:通过循环读取纪录的字段值,并通过Dropdownlist控件显示字段值.
6.
关闭数据库.
7.
定义控件:定义Dropdownlist控件.
6.
7第7题【操作要求】将文件C:\2003AN\Unit6\Y6-07复制到考生文件夹.
打开考生文件夹中的Y6-07.
aspx文件,分别参照样图6-07A和6-07B进行编程操作,并将操作结果以X6-07.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过DataReader对象中的数据和DataGrid控件的绑定,取出数据库中的数据记录.
6.
7第7题1.
调用所需的名称空间:编辑Y6-07.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
设置SQLConnection对象:建立SQLConnection对象,并在连接字符串中设置数据库的用户名与密码.
声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
指定数据源:将绑定到DataGrid控件的数据的数据源指定为DataReader对象.
4.
打开数据库连接.
5.
数据绑定:将数据绑定到DataGrid控件.
6.
关闭数据库.
7.
显示信息:通过Label控件显示绑定成功.
8.
定义控件:定义DataGrid、Label控件.
6.
14第14题【操作要求】将文件C:\2003AN\Unit6\Y6-14复制到考生文件夹.
打开考生文件夹中的Y6-14.
aspx文件,分别参照样图6-14A和6-14B进行编程操作,并将操作结果以X6-14.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lDataAdapter对象和DataSet对象操作数据库数据记录,通过DataGrid控件显示数据记录,是记录具有翻页的功能.
6.
14第14题1.
调用所需的名称空间:编辑Y6-14.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
定义BindGrid子程序:要求具有数据库连接、判断有无记录、通过表中记录数获取页数以及数据绑定的相关操作.
3.
定义Sort子程序:要求具有数据的排序功能.
4.
定义Change子程序:要求具有表格数据的翻页功能.
5.
定义控件:定义DataGrid控件.
6.
16第16题【操作要求】将文件C:\2003AN\Unit6\Y6-16复制到考生文件夹.
打开考生文件夹中的Y6-16.
aspx文件,分别参照样图6-16A、6-16B、6-16C、6-16D和6-16E进行编程操作,并将操作结果以X6-16.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lDataAdapter对象和DataSet对象操作数据库数据记录,通过DataGrid控件显示数据记录,并且使数据具有编辑、删除、更新等数据库的基本操作.
6.
16第16题1.
调用所需的名称空间:编辑Y6-16.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
定义BindGrid子程序:要求具有数据库连接以及数据绑定的相关操作.
3.
定义Edit子程序:要求具有编辑数据记录的功能.
4.
定义Cancel子程序:要求能够取消数据编辑操作.
5.
定义Update子程序:要修能够将编辑操作的结果更新至数据库.
6.
定义Delete子程序:要求完成删除记录的操作.
7.
定义控件:定义DataGrid控件.
6.
18第18题【操作要求】将文件C:\2003AN\Unit6\Y6-18复制到考生文件夹.
打开考生文件夹中的Y6-18.
aspx文件,分别参照样图6-18A、6-18B和6-18C进行编程操作,并将操作结果以X6-18.
aspx文件名保存在考生文件夹中.
题目欲实现功能的描述:通过SqlDataAdapter对象和DataSet对象操作数据库数据记录,通过DataList控件显示数据记录,并控制数据显示样式.
6.
18第18题1.
调用所需的名称空间:编辑Y6-18.
aspx.
在文件开始处添加调用SQLServer数据库所需要的名称空间.
2.
连接数据库:声明命令对象,定义SQL命令字符串,并将命令对象实例化.
3.
定义DataSet对象.
4.
打开数据库连接.
5.
数据绑定:通过SqlDataAdapter对象将数据填充至DataSet对象,并将DataSet对象绑定至DataList控件.
6.
乌云数据主营高性价比国内外云服务器,物理机,本着机器为主服务为辅的运营理念,将客户的体验放在第一位,提供性价比最高的云服务器,帮助各位站长上云,同时我们深知新人站长的不易,特此提供永久免费虚拟主机,已提供两年之久,帮助了上万名站长从零上云官网:https://wuvps.cn迎国庆豪礼一多款机型史上最低价,续费不加价 尽在wuvps.cn香港cera机房,香港沙田机房,超低延迟CN2线路地区CPU...
妮妮云的知名度应该也不用多介绍了,妮妮云旗下的云产品提供商,相比起他家其他的产品,云产品还是非常良心的,经常出了一些优惠活动,前段时间的八折活动推出了很多优质产品,近期商家秒杀活动又上线了,秒杀产品比较全面,除了ECS和轻量云,还有一些免费空间、增值代购、云数据库等,如果你是刚入行安稳做站的朋友,可以先入手一个119/元季付的ECS来起步,非常稳定。官网地址:www.niniyun.com活动专区...
LOCVPS怎么样?LOCVPS是一家成立于2011年的稳定老牌国人商家,目前提供中国香港、韩国、美国、日本、新加坡、德国、荷兰等区域VPS服务器,所有机房Ping延迟低,国内速度优秀,非常适合建站和远程办公,所有机房Ping延迟低,国内速度优秀,非常适合做站。XEN架构产品的特点是小带宽无限流量、不超售!KVM架构是目前比较流行的虚拟化技术,大带宽,生态发展比较全面!所有大家可以根据自己业务需求...